BLONDIN carrying his timorous manager, Harry Colcord, of Chicago, across a rope stretched over the Niagara Falls. Years later Colcord still broke into a cold sweat when he recalled his experience. Blondin, who was born in 1824 and died in 1897, was French by birth. His name was Jean Francois Gravelet.
